MANILA -- James Payosing, a former NCAA champion with the San Beda Red Lions, has joined the UP Fighting Maroons, the team announced on Thursday.

Payosing was the Finals MVP when San Beda won the NCAA Season 99 men's basketball crown, averaging 9.7 points and 12.7 in their three-game series against the Mapua Cardinals.

He will be eligible to play in UAAP Season 89 after serving a one-year residency. 

"Si James yung isa sa mga magme-make sure na magko-continue lang yung laban natin even 'pag tapos na yung mga champions natin ngayon. We are very excited to have him," said two-time seniors and juniors champion coach Goldwin Monteverde.

Payosing, a 6-foot-2 guard, is expected to bolster the Fighting Maroons' roster next year, when Gerry Abadiano, Harold Alarcon, Janjan Felicilda, Terrence Fortea, and Reyland Torres will all have played out their eligibility.

In the meantime, UP will defend its UAAP crown in Season 88 behind Abadiano, Alarcon, and Francis Lopez.
